Output 9e24e4cf8aa823652790eb9af4cc9bca09365da4066b1c615f1a7c5e1b7f57e6:0

value
651429113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df393deec7fe0387fc4b2f83c50a81aed8c08412 OP_EQUAL
address
3N3KBZU6aNCXUHJxjiwpzzbQiBzHoxthiX
transaction
9e24e4cf8aa823652790eb9af4cc9bca09365da4066b1c615f1a7c5e1b7f57e6
spent
true